ADX closes Monday's session on positive note

Abu Dhabi – Mubasher: The main index of the Abu Dhabi Securities Exchange (ADX) gained 46.48 points or 1.26% to settle at 3,722.94 points by the end of Monday's trading session, unlike its negative performance on Sunday, 5 April.

The market cap value increased by AED 4.57 billion to AED 410.59 billion, compared to AED 406.02 billion during the previous session.

A total of around 90.03 million shares were traded at a value of AED 199.29 million through 2,993 transactions. 

Regarding the sectors, the energy came on top of the gainers with 2.36%, followed by the real esate, banks, and telecom sectors with 2.20%, 1.62%, and 0.72%, respectively. 

 Al Qudra Holding led the risers with 13.64%, while Methaq Takaful Insurance topped the decliners with 5%.

Abu Dhabi Islamic Bank (ADIB) recorded the highest turnover of AED 42.94 million, while Aldar Properties was the most active stock with 29.17 million shares.

In the meantime, Abu Dhabi National Oil Company for Distribution (ADNOC Distribution) increased by 5.26%, while Abu Dhabi Commercial Bank (ADCB) retreated by 4.98%.
